Medical Emergency Response Protocols
When a medical emergency occurs during transport, professional chauffeurs follow established protocols that prioritize passenger safety while ensuring rapid access to medical care. If you or a passenger experience a medical issue: Pull Over Safely: Find a safe spot to pull over and stop the vehicle. Call 911: Contact emergency services immediately to report the situation and request medical assistance.
The key components of medical emergency response include:
- Immediate Assessment: Chest pain, difficulty breathing, excessive sweating, drowsiness, dizziness and fever can all be signs of potential medical problems. Professional drivers are trained to recognize these warning signs.
- Safe Vehicle Positioning: Pull over immediately. If you need emergency assistance, call 911 right away.
- First Aid Administration: Administer First Aid: If you’re trained in first aid, provide basic care until help arrives. Keep a well-stocked first aid kit in your vehicle at all times.
- Professional Communication: Contact your dispatcher as soon as possible so they can respond accordingly.
Vehicle Breakdown Management
Vehicle breakdowns present their own set of challenges, particularly when transporting clients who have time-sensitive appointments or commitments. Professional chauffeurs are trained in comprehensive breakdown protocols that minimize disruption while ensuring passenger safety.
The immediate response to a vehicle breakdown follows a structured approach: The first thing to remember during a breakdown is to stay calm. Panicking can lead to poor decision-making and increase the risk of accidents. This calm, professional demeanor is essential for maintaining client confidence during stressful situations.
Critical breakdown response steps include:
- Safe Positioning: If possible, try to move your vehicle to a safe location off the road.
- Passenger Safety: If you are unable to move your vehicle to a safe location, it is generally safer to stay inside with your seatbelt fastened.
- Emergency Services: Call for Assistance: Contact your dispatch or a roadside assistance service to report the breakdown and request help.
- Visibility Enhancement: Making your vehicle as visible as possible can help prevent further accidents and alert passing drivers to your presence.
New Jersey’s Professional Standards
New Jersey maintains rigorous standards for professional drivers, particularly regarding emergency response capabilities. Current New Jersey regulations (N.J.A.C. 8:40A) require a valid certification in CPR to the level of the Professional Rescuer or Health Care Provider as issued by the American Heart Association (AHA), the American Red Cross (ARC), the National Safety Council (NSC), or other entity determined by the Department to comply with AHA CPR Guidelines.
For professional chauffeur services operating in New Jersey, these standards ensure that drivers are equipped with life-saving skills.
